Yoga Nidra is a meditation practice that is guided, taking you to a very relaxed state just before sleep. You are guided into tapping into your neurological system by identifying and sequencing your attention to different parts of the body. It is known as the yogic sleep that is a state of consciousness between waking and sleeping, like the "going-to-sleep" stage. Presented in partnership with Wordstock Sudbury Literary Festival 2019 TONI MORRISON: THE PIECES I AM (2019, USA, Literature/Documentary, 1h. 59min.) 4 Wins | Best Documentary American author and winner of the Nobel Prize in literature, Toni Morrison, died on August 5, 2019 at the age of 88. In recognition of her legacy, Sudbury Indie Cinema Co-op in partnership with Wordstock Sudbury Literary Festival 2019 will be bringing the recent documentary, TONI MORRISON: THE PIECES I AM, to our theatre again. This artful and intimate meditation on the legendary story-teller examines her life, her works and the powerful themes she has confronted throughout her literary career.
